Howard Allan Stern is an American broadcaster and media personality. He is best known for his radio show, The Howard Stern Show, which gained popularity when it was nationally syndicated on terrestrial radio from 1986 to 2005. From Wikipedia
The actor shared on a recent interview that declining the 1986 film remains one of his few career regrets, citing concerns about typecasting at the time.